TL;DR
Chase and his friend unbox and play with a Monster Build Kit featuring stretchy putty and a Plants vs. Zombies slime head toy. They struggle to assemble the monster due to the sticky nature of the putty, then proceed to fill the zombie head with green slime, causing a messy explosion when squeezed.

Detailed Summary
The video begins with Chase introducing two toys: a Monster Build Kit and a Plants vs. Zombies Zombie Slime Head. The Monster Build Kit includes various plastic parts like arms, feet, and antennae, along with a ball of super sticky, stretchy putty. Chase and his friend attempt to build a monster, but they quickly discover that the putty is extremely difficult to handle. It is not standard play-doh but rather a bouncy putty that sticks to everything, including their hands and the table. Their first attempt to assemble the monster fails as the putty gets stuck to the table, and the plastic parts, such as the antennae and mouth, do not stay attached properly, resulting in a 'fail' for the monster build. Next, the focus shifts to the Plants vs. Zombies Zombie Slime Head. This toy features a squishy zombie head that can be filled with real green slime. Chase and his friend open the package and examine the slime, noting its nasty, gooey texture and smell, comparing it to a booger. They struggle to stuff the slime into the small opening at the bottom of the zombie's head, with much of it getting on their hands and clothes. The process is messy and difficult, but they manage to get most of the slime inside. Once the head is filled, they prepare for the main event: squeezing the head to make the slime pop out of the eyes. After some anticipation and a few failed attempts to get the slime to eject properly, they finally squeeze the head, causing the green goo to burst out of the eyes. The result is a very messy scene, with slime covering their hands and even getting on Chase's shirt. The video concludes with them acknowledging the mess and the need to clean up, ending the play session with a final look at the destroyed zombie toy.
